There is a theorem in geometry that deals with problem's question.

Theorem:

In a triangle, a segment whose endpoints are midpoints of two sides is parallel to and half the length of the third side.

In this triangle, you are shown that each side is made up of two congruent segments. That makes points J, L, and K midpoints of the three sides of the triangle.

Look at midpoints L and K. They are midpoints of sides YZ and XZ. Join them with segment KL. That segment is parallel to the third side of the triangle, side XY, and half of its length.

Two cars are traveling along a straight road. Car A maintains a constant speed of 77.0 km/h. Car B maintains a constant speed of 114 km/h. At t=0, car B is 45.0 km behind car A. How long does it take before car A is overtaken by car B?

Answers

Answer: 72.97 Minutes

Step-by-step explanation: We have two cars, A and B, traveling along a straight road. Car A is moving at a constant speed of 77.0 km/h, while car B is moving at a constant speed of 114 km/h. At the starting point (t=0), car B is 45.0 km behind car A.

To figure out how long it takes for car B to catch up and overtake car A, we need to consider their relative speeds. The relative speed is the difference between the speed of car B and the speed of car A.

Relative speed = Speed of car B - Speed of car A

Relative speed = 114 km/h - 77.0 km/h

Relative speed = 37.0 km/h

So, car B is moving 37.0 km/h faster than car A. Now, we need to determine the time it takes for car B to cover the initial distance between them, which is 45.0 km.

To calculate time, we use the formula: Time = Distance / Speed. In this case, the distance is 45.0 km, and the speed is the relative speed of 37.0 km/h.

Time = 45.0 km / 37.0 km/h ≈ 1.2162 hours

Now, let's convert the time to minutes by multiplying it by 60 (since there are 60 minutes in an hour).

Time = 1.2162 hours * 60 minutes/hour ≈ 72.97 minutes

Therefore, it takes approximately 1.2162 hours or 72.97 minutes for car B to catch up and overtake car A.

A research institute poll asked respondents if they felt vulnerable to identity theft. In the poll, n=1032 and x=557 who said "yes". Use a 99% confidence level.


A) Find the best point estimate of the population P.

B) Identify the value of margin of error E. ________ (Round to four decimal places as needed)

C) Construct a confidence interval. ___ < p <.

Answers

A) The best point estimate of the population P is 0.5399

B) The value of margin of error E.≈ 0.0267 (Round to four decimal places as needed)

C) A conf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666

A) The best point estimate of the population proportion (P) is calculated by dividing the number of respondents who said "yes" (x) by the total number of respondents (n).

In this case,

P = x/n = 557/1032 = 0.5399 (rounded to four decimal places).

B) The margin of error (E) is calculated using the formula: E = z * sqrt(P*(1-P)/n), where z represents the z-score associated with the desired confidence level. For a 99% confidence level, the z-score is approximately 2.576.

Plugging in the values,

E = 2.576 * sqrt(0.5399*(1-0.5399)/1032)

≈ 0.0267 (rounded to four decimal places).

C) To construct a confidence interval, we add and subtract the margin of error (E) from the point estimate (P). Thus, the 99% confidence interval is approximately 0.5399 - 0.0267 < p < 0.5399 + 0.0267. Simplifying, the conf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666 (rounded to four decimal places).

In summary, the best point estimate of the population proportion is 0.5399, the margin of error is approximately 0.0267, and the 99% conf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666.
